机械荟萃山庄

 找回密码
 立即注册

QQ登录

只需一步,快速开始

搜索
热搜: 活动 交友 discuz
查看: 1788|回复: 0

运动控制器在物联网中的作用

[复制链接]

2万

主题

2万

帖子

17万

积分

超级版主

Rank: 8Rank: 8

积分
176522
发表于 2018-2-6 12:31:38 | 显示全部楼层 |阅读模式
在这个数据如金的时代,工业信息抑或产品数据才是企业最大的财富,技术的创新不能单单依靠客户的使用满意度,更多的要从数据中反馈,例如:程序运行是否顺畅、应用场景对于设备的影响等。幸运的是运动控制器、PAC与物联网的姻缘早已注定,无论是智慧工厂还是工业物联网,运动控制器、PAC无疑都是最好的入口,对接简单,缩短了编程时间,实现产品的跨越式发展并不是遥不可及。

定位误差(过去只对运动控制器有影响)是通过嵌入式人机界面自动访问的。如果这个嵌入式人机界面具有网络服务器功能(大部分都有这个功能),就可以立即通过Emil或SMS(短消息服务)向本地操作员和工厂经理发出警报。这比原来的传统方法要好得多,原来需要让运动控制器将错误发送到PLC,PLC则必须处理数据以便将其发送给人机界面(后者可能有也可能没有网络服务器)。由于是用下载在一个硬件设备上的编程软件编写逻辑,因而消除了设备之间的复杂的数据传输。这种紧密集成无论身在何处都能轻松获取信息。确保嵌入式人机界面的开发人员可以创建不同的用户组和凭证。这让程序员能根据用户来创建人机界面的自定义实例。

机器内部的信息流动通畅非常重要, 但是机器之间的信息流动通畅也很重要。IEC 61131-3编程标准能确保一个制造商开发的机器所使用的语言与另一台相同。这大大有利于集成商,因为他们可以更容易地让两个不同的机器系统之间信息互通,而这是实现工业物联网的一个必要步骤。OMAC(机器自动化和控制组织)正在提升PackML标准,它将IEC 61131-3带到了下一层,不仅建议系统应该如何编程,同时还开发可以让网络中其他机器使用的标签标准集合。

物联网硬件领域如传感器存有结构性机会。物联网系统中需要用到的传感器多达十几种。

挑战在于从底层设备中获取数据,并将其转化为有用的信息。一种方法是在这些设备的层级中进行处理,然后通过高性能的控制总线或直接向云端发送结果。这种方法成本较高,并且不能帮助收集或集中数据。取而代之的是IO-Link的巨大增长,串行协议无需花费很多就可以从温度传感器、螺线管、气动阀组等设备收集基本数据。

通过集成在机器系统中PAC或PLC总线进行处理,来收集和使用这些数据。借助用于网络发布的嵌入式人机界面的PAC,用户无论去哪里都可以获取信息并将其放在网络上。例如,一个带有传感器的气动系统需要持续监测声音的分贝值。唯一需要发送到PAC IO-Link的数据是当前的分贝值。PAC可以定制制造商开发的能在多个控制器中工作的IEC 61131-3功能块。这些功能块可以监测到响声中的异常模式,然后发出警报:“可能有泄漏。”程序员如确认该警报,会在气动系统失灵之前发送信息指令给维护层级的用户界面。

工业物联网的基本前提是工业应用都能与IT系统实现通信。然而,工厂车间的操作技术(OT)层使用的是现场总线和工业以太网网络来实时通信。然而,当前的工厂车间和IT(信息技术)之间还有待融合。特别是对于在全球拥有多个工厂的制造商来说,外部服务器或云端存储数据是一种理想的选择。从软件方面来说,零部件生产商需要帮助机器制造商尽可能方便地利用IT设备。

大部分制造商很喜欢用IEC或类似的语言来编写PLC或PAC,所以你应该寻找那些采用集成的机器控制方法的制造商, 以使信息交互通畅,同时这些信息也要能较为容易地分享到IT服务器。另一个标准是OPC-UA(OPC统一架构)。这种客户端-服务器协议已经得到了显著扩展,它允许用一种通用的方式来传输数据,不管是机器对机器、机器对SCADA还是机器对服务器。这种灵活性让OPC-UA正在迅速成为物联网的标准。我们要寻找具有内置软件工具的供应商,只需单击几下即可轻松创建OPC-UA连接,并允许开发人员通过在基于IEC 61131-3的程序中共享一些标签来共享数据。一旦可以在一台服务器上访问它,就能让IT来完成剩下的工作。

任何考虑工业物联网的人,无论是机器操作员、OEM机器制造商,还是工厂管理层,都应该先开发一个用例。例如,一个工厂车间经理希望获得设备综合效率(OEE)信息。这类信息通常不适合在较广泛的公共领域内共享,因此最好使用内部服务器。然而,工厂车间经理经常会有远离机器或是不在办公室的情况,但需要浏览OEE信息。如果机器有一个带有网络服务器的嵌入式人机界面,用户就可以通过iOS或安卓平台来连接它,并输入自己的凭证,就可以查看机器的OEE,不再需要外部的云。这种工厂内的网络经常被称为“雾计算”。

如果是采购人员,他需要监控位于多个地点的多个工厂生产线的产量数据。在这里,外部服务器是唯一的答案。为了尽量减少暴露公司敏感信息的风险,该程序只发布总产量,而不是收率。虽然这种解决方案要求使用云服务器,但它在向外部服务器发送任何数据时需要加以约束, 原因有两个:一般情况下,它的安全性不如内部服务器或“雾”网络那样高;大多数程序在将数据发送和存储到外部的云端时会收费。

工业物联网的快速发展使其成本也在不断增多,现在越来越多的企业将重视物联网建设成本的问题。过去5年中,工业物联网(IIoT)虽被视为颠覆性创新,但因成本高昂、建设耗时,难以证明投资报酬,而难获企业采用。然而并非从头开始打造基础设施才能从IIoT中受益。

如果未来三四年您的公司已经为工业物联网做好准备,那么如下情况会让您的成本升高:你指定的设备很难或者不能通过网络服务器或OPC-UA来实现通信,或者您选择传统的、碎片式的设计,而不是单机PACs,后者能使数据流动大大简化。为了弥补这个错误,不得不购买非常昂贵的传感器,从温度控制到外部云端服务,绕过机器上的所有其他设备。在这种情况下,您将不得不使用其他人的软件来编写整个定制层或网站,以使数据可用。想必您一定不想变成这样。

相反,巧妙地部署工业物联网,让它从一开始就成为机器设计的一部分。如果您正在开发一个新的应用,您将处于最佳的过渡状态,即使它不是你们现在正考虑的事情。您今天所做的选择在以后可能会帮您节省数十万美元。

另外,选择支持总线的底层设备(如IO-Link),就可以从它们那里轻松获取数据。使用具有成本效益的标准协议,将让您能使用多个来源的数据。用一个控制器上的一个编程软件来简化编程。确保机器控制器具有客户端-服务器能力,而不需要另外的网关。这样,如果您需要将信息路由到不同的位置,您就可以在基于IEC的程序中完成。别忘了雾计算。如果您的PLC有一个嵌入式人机界面,并且它具有网络服务器的能力,那么您就能满足所有工业物联网用例的需求,而完全不需要使用云端。
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

QQ|小黑屋|手机版|Archiver|机械荟萃山庄 ( 辽ICP备16011317号-1 )

GMT+8, 2024-12-25 11:00 , Processed in 0.088144 second(s), 19 queries , Gzip On.

Powered by Discuz! X3.4 Licensed

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表